Abstract

This article discusses the principles of operation, physical foundations, types and clinical applications of high-frequency physiotherapeutic electronic devices and electrosurgical (electrosurgery) devices widely used in medical practice. The effect of high-frequency currents on biological tissues, their use for therapeutic and surgical purposes are analyzed on a scientific basis. The advantages, safety rules and importance of these devices in modern medicine are also considered.
